Output 78a626dd31bfb1a59032411c635c2d51a569f639ef4f99a3003be88211c4f0b4:1

value
3675891
script pubkey
OP_0 OP_PUSHBYTES_32 2f2f8c839e535b183be27ee0819d80b6637dfdc8fc44b96372be18c878a800e7
address
bc1q9uhcequ72dd3swlz0msgr8vqke3hmlwgl3ztjcmjhcvvs79gqrns4eeq52
transaction
78a626dd31bfb1a59032411c635c2d51a569f639ef4f99a3003be88211c4f0b4
confirmations
160615
spent
true